How to install Chief PNR Reaction Universal Dual Swing Arm Wall Mount
Installing the Chief PNR Reaction Dual Swing Arm Wall Mount is a straightforward process designed to deliver a secure, professional setup with minimal downtime. Follow these general steps to achieve optimal performance and safety for your display:
Step 1 – Plan and locate the mounting area: Select a solid wall location that can support the combined weight of the mounted display and the arms. Use a stud finder to locate wall studs or appropriate anchors for your wall type. Consider sightlines, reach, outlet placement, and cable routing before marking the wall for the mounting plate.
Step 2 – Attach the wall plate and anchors: Secure the wall plate to the wall using fasteners that match your wall construction (studs or anchors as required). Ensure the plate is perfectly level, as any deviation could affect display alignment and movement. Tighten fasteners evenly to avoid warping and verify that the plate sits flush against the surface.
Step 3 – Assemble the dual swing arms: Attach the two swing arms to the wall plate according to the manufacturer’s instructions. Check that each arm moves smoothly and has the intended range of motion. If the design incorporates quick-release connectors or adjustment points, verify they function properly and lock securely in place.
Step 4 – Mount the display: Attach the display to the arms using the appropriate VESA mounting pattern and hardware supplied with the mount. Align the mounting holes on the back of the display with the arm attachment points, then tighten all fasteners in a crisscross sequence to ensure even seating. Route power and signal cables through built-in cable channels to maintain a clean appearance, and leave slack for movement without pinching.
Step 5 – Test, adjust, and secure: Power on the system and test the full range of motion, including extension, retraction, tilt, and swivel if supported by the mount. Make any necessary adjustments to balance and tension to prevent drift over time. Confirm that cables have adequate clearance during movement and that there are no obstructions behind the wall or along the path of motion. Finally, perform a safety check to ensure all connections are secure and the display remains stable through typical daily use.
